Morales signs new law forbidding construction of Amazon road
The Bolivian president Evo Morales has signed a new law forbidding the construction of a road project in the Amazon that had triggered protests by indigenous people.
The law bans any highway through the area known as the Tipnis territory.
He made the announcement after protesters arrived in La Paz following a two-month march from the Amazon lowlands to voice their opposition.
